Processing time will vary based on the immigration status of the petitioner, the petition type and the service center. There are certain limitations to the relatives you can petition based on your immigration status.

WebNov 15, 2024 · Concurrent Filing I-130 and I-485 Fees. There is no additional charge to file Forms I-130 and I-485 concurrently. You simply need to submit each form on its own and pay the fee for each form when submitting.
